MDOC Continuing Search for Escaped Inmate —Escapee back in custody

PORT ARTHUR, TX (Dec 4) – After a 5-day manhunt that crossed three states, authorities in Port Arthur, Texas, report that law enforcement from Texas, Mississippi, and Louisiana have recaptured escapee Ryan Young. 

The 28-year-old Mississippi inmate escaped after a court hearing Wednesday in Meridian, Mississippi.

Police say he stole a truck in Mississippi and a car in Louisiana before being cornered in Port Arthur today without incident. No one was injured.

Before his escape, Young was serving a 40-year sentence for vehicle and residential burglaries, grand larceny, and possession of a firearm by a convicted felon, all committed in Claiborne County, Mississippi.

JACKSON – The Mississippi Department of Corrections is continuing to search for a state prisoner who escaped in Lauderdale County.

Ryan Young, MDOC No. 168743, is serving a 40-year sentence for vehicle and residential burglaries, grand larceny, and possession of a firearm by a convicted felon, all committed in Claiborne County.

Young, dressed in an MDOC yellow jumpsuit, was being returned to the Walnut Grove Correctional Facility from Meridian, where he was taken to court, when he escaped Wednesday.

The 28-year-old black male stands 5 feet 9 inches tall and weighs 193 pounds. He has dreadlocks that are longer than his last prison photo shows.
